Could Working From Home Work for You?

Working from home has become increasingly popular, providing a new level of flexibility and comfort. However, it's always the perfect fit for everyone. Before you take the plunge into a home-based workspace, reflect on your individual traits and preferences. Are you disciplined enough to stay productive without the structure of a traditional office? Do you have a dedicated workspace that reduces interruptions? And are you comfortable with the potential loneliness that can come with working from home?

  • Think about your current work habits. Are you efficiently performing during certain times of day? A home office facilitates you to tailor your schedule to maximize productivity.
  • Evaluate your technological needs. Do you have a reliable internet connection? Are your computer systems up to standard? Working from home often requires robust technology infrastructure.
  • Analyze the advantages against the challenges. Working from home can offer greater flexibility, improved work-life balance, and reduced commuting time, but it also requires self-discipline, strong communication skills, and effective time management.
